In a repeat of the momentous event on the 9th June, Southern Locomotives Ltd's ex-BR Standard Class 4 tanks No. 80078 of 1954 and No. 80104 of 1955 have again hauled together a regular timetabled passenger train on the Swanage Railway.

Thanks to Swanage Railway Operations Manager Paul McDonald, the repeat run took place on Sunday, June 11th, 2000, allowing weekend visitors to the Swanage Railway to witness the marvellous sight of the two powerful locomotives hauling the 4.20 pm train from Swanage to Harman's Cross, Corfe Castle and Norden in brilliant sunshine.
